Purkinje cell layer

Also referred to as the piriform (pear-shaped) neuronal layer in the past, it is the layer of Purkinje neurons (and Bergmann glia) situated between the external molecular layer and the internal granular layer of the cerebellar cortex.  It is considered to be the deepest of the molecular layers.
